Good morning (european folks): This starts the 2 week (14 days or 336 hr) WGLC for: https://tools.ietf.org/html/draft-ietf-sidr-publication-08 Abstract content: "This document defines a protocol for publishing Resource Public Key Infrastructure (RPKI) objects. Even though the RPKI will have many participants issuing certificates and creating other objects, it is operationally useful to consolidate the publication of those objects. This document provides the protocol for doing so." The document has made eight, at least, revisions in the WG discussion space, all comments are dealt with and it appears to be ready to ascend to the next tier of existence. Please give it a read through, and provide comments/direction in this thread. Thanks! -chris co-chair
